Output 40fa36d1b867179c8c246969646e149f65bb0baad4bfe1debffd2a35fc79985a:2

value
264200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b774873499a47d0c1eba783adda1841c9e0a118 OP_EQUAL
address
3JnFBLxDCutY3bZEZsPTkHAaUA1bxmEMX2
transaction
40fa36d1b867179c8c246969646e149f65bb0baad4bfe1debffd2a35fc79985a
confirmations
479643
spent
true